Ventra Health’s Strategic Advisor for Emergency Medicine, Jamie Shoemaker, MD, FACEP, will present at the May IEPC Virtual Speakers Series on May 18, 2026, 9:00 AM PST. In his session, Against the Current: Surviving the Storm of Emergency Physician Pay Battles – A National Crisis,” he will break down key findings from the RAND study on emergency care viability and connect them to the real-world reimbursement challenges facing emergency physicians today.

This session will explore how policy decisions, payer behavior, and outdated reimbursement structures are converging into a national crisis—and what must change to protect the future of emergency care.

Attendees will gain insight into:

  • Key findings from the RAND study and what they mean for emergency physicians
  • Why ED physician payments are falling despite rising patient acuity and operational costs
  • The growing impact of uncompensated and undercompensated EMTALA-mandated care
  • Mismatches between facility fees and professional reimbursement
  • Medicare and Medicaid reimbursement challenges, including conversion factor declines
  • The impact of the No Surprises Act, insurer payment delays, and IDR disputes
  • Policy and payment reform proposals aimed at stabilizing emergency medicine
  • Why multi-level federal, state, and payer action is urgently needed
